WILDCATS' WILDCAT, WOMEN SHARE SATURDAY'S SPOTLIGHT

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

New Hampshire's wildeat, its drum majorette and its 11 coed cheerleaders outdrew the football game in interest Saturday afternoon.

High point of the game was when the coeds faced the Harvard stands and, trucking to a trumpet solo, led a cheer, the volume of which far surpassed the noise made over the Harvard touchdowns.

The drum majorette, Miss Beatrice Fishman, had nothing but compliments for the "wonderful game" played by a "very fine" Harvard team. To her the college was "impressive" and Harvard men "big and hard."
